    Stopped by for lunch.. We're traveling and like to eat local.. The place looked popular as people streamed while we were there. We ordered two sandwich and soup specials (combo #2) from the counter. We both got the baked potato soup and I got the Rueben and she got the turkey and avocado. The soup was delivered to the table first and it was piping hot and delicious. The sandwiches came next and although the Rueben was good it just wasn't a traditional Rueben. They didn't use rye bread and it wasn't grilled it was toasted (although it did say it was toasted on the menu). All in all it was a good experience and we would definitely come back for the soup.

    I love veggies on my sandwiches, burgers, salads, pasta, just about everything. So I went with their California Sunshine Club. It comes on a French roll and is layered with turkey, ham, crispy bacon, cheddar, provolone, real sliced avocado, tomatoes, and lettuce. It was piled nice and high and the bread was soft. I didn't get the roll toasted, but that is always an option. After asking the person taking our order what their favorite sandwich was, my brother ordered their Casey's Club, toasted. The way the person at the counter suggested. The Casey's Club has the same meats as their Sunshine Club, but none of the veggies. If you're ever in the Valley for lunch (NW corner of Sprague and Evergreen), definitely give them a try and don't forget to have some of their free popcorn -- at Casey's Place.

    I have said before that the sandwich is nature's most perfect food. I have also said the best kind of food is where it can only be had one place on earth. Casey's is a locally owned, one location sandwich shop. Sweet! Prices are about on par with Subway. You don't get to watch them concoct your masterpiece though. Maybe I am spoiled from Subway doing that (other places too). Got my sandwich, it had been microwaved...and the bread was chewy as a result. It was suppposed to be an italian thing, but what little pepperoni was there was dominated by super salty ham. I actually could not finish the sandwich. The only reason for using ham that salty is for making soup. The staff was really friendly, but I was really unhappy with the sandwich I got. I may try something one more time from this place, maybe not. If you do go here, don't get anything with ham.
